New York Office Of Mental Health Launches New Electronic Bed Tracking System

On March 11, 2019, the New York State Office of Mental Health (OMH) announced the launch of a new bed tracking system that will improve the way information about inpatient bed availability is collected and maintained statewide. The goal is to reduce wait times for inpatient psychiatric care. The Bed Availability System (BAS) will require all hospitals in New York State to electronically report psychiatric inpatient bed availability twice daily. OMH field offices, county mental health directors, and all general hospitals, psychiatric hospitals, and OMH state-operated hospitals will have access to BAS for immediate, up-to-date information.
